Unleash the action of Berkley's Havoc Sick Fish! Fish tested and angler approved, Havoc soft baits feature specific shapes, actions, and colors calculated to give you the edge to catch more fish and release your inner pro. Designed by legendary pro Skeet Reese, the Havoc Sick Fish Swimbait is the hottest swimbait in North America, with colors to match baitfish everywhere. The Havoc Sick Fish's super-lifelike shape and action make it irresistible to predators.

Rigging

Details: 
Just wondering the best way to rig these guys up ? Where it has the dorsal fin, not sure if the usual "texas style" will work.

A: 
For Texas rig, you need a deep belly hook. I use a 4/0 or 5/0 Owner Beast hook, unweighted.
